Hanga matū
Niobium me te niobium alloys ngongo ngongo / putunga matū | ||||
Pūmotu | Momo1 (reactor Gradelyed NB) R04200 | Momo2 (Ko te tohu arumoni kaore i te NB) R04210 | Momo3 (reactor kōeke nb-1% zr) r04251 | Momo4 (Tauhokohoko Tauhokohoko NB-1% ZR) R04261 |
Taumaha Max (engari ki te kore e tohua) | ||||
C | 0.01 | 0.01 | 0.01 | 0.01 |
N | 0.01 | 0.01 | 0.01 | 0.01 |
O | 0.015 | 0.025 | 0.015 | 0.025 |
H | 0.0015 | 0.0015 | 0.0015 | 0.0015 |
Zr | 0.02 | 0.02 | 0.8-1.2 | 0.8-1.2 |
Ta | 0.1 | 0.3 | 0.1 | 0.5 |
Fe | 0.005 | 0.01 | 0.005 | 0.01 |
Si | 0.005 | 0.005 | 0.005 | 0.005 |
W | 0.03 | 0.05 | 0.03 | 0.05 |
Ni | 0.005 | 0.005 | 0.005 | 0.005 |
Mo | 0.010 | 0.020 | 0.010 | 0.050 |
Hf | 0.02 | 0.02 | 0.02 | 0.02 |
Ti | 0.02 | 0.03 | 0.02 | 0.03 |
Tautonga te urunga
Niobium me te niobium ki te rahi me te tuku | |||
Diameter o waho (d) / i (mm) | Tuhinga o mua | Te Whakaputanga o roto / In (MM) | Te Whakapau Rakau Tino /% |
0.187 <d <0.625 (4.7 <d <15.9) | ± 0.004 (0.10) | ± 0.004 (0.10) | 10 |
0.625 <d <1.000 (15.9 <d <25.4) | ± 0.005 (0.13) | ± 0.005 (0.13) | 10 |
1.000 <d <2.000 (25.4 <d <50.8) | ± 0.0075 (0.19) | ± 0.0075 (0.19) | 10 |
2.000 <d <3.000 (50.8 <d <76.2) | ± 0.010 (0.25) | ± 0.010 (0.25) | 10 |
3.000 <d <4.000 (76.2 <d <101.6) | ± 0.0125 (0.32) | ± 0.0125 (0.32) | 10 |
Ka taea te whakatika i te tuku i runga i te tono a te kaihoko. |
